Features

1. Automatic Installation - Automatically install the application
or upgrade your current version

2. Check-in and Check-out files - This provides file locking
so that no two persons can update the same file at the
same time

3. Search Engine - Keyword search helps locate documents quickly

4. Multiple Users, Departments, and Categories - The system
allows for an unlimited number of these elements

5. File Moderation - Allows for departmental "reviewers"
to authorize or decline files for publication to the repository.
Can be turned off.

6. Email Notification - The system has a built in email notification
system for file authorization process

7. Fine Grained Access - Ability to control read/write/admin/forbidden
permissions for individual files based on users or groups
or both.

8. File History - Provides a history of actions taken upon
a file

9. Admin and Root users - Each installation can have any number
of "admin" users, who can create users,
categories, etc.. One "root"
user can do all.

10. Multiple Document Versions - Instead of overwriting a document
when a new version is added, the old versions are kept,
so there is a traceable change path.

11. Archiving function for deleted files - Files that are deleted
are now put into an "archive"
state and can be left there, un-archived, or permanently
deleted.

12. Bookmarkable URL's - You can bookmark a page in OpenDocMan
and email it to a co-worker, etc..

13. Breakcrumb Navigation - As you navigate through the site,
breadcrumb links are generated to aid in backward navigation.

14. File Expiration - Files can be set to automatically expire
after a definable period. The expiration action can be
one of either Remove from file list until renewed, Show
in file list but non-checkoutable, Send email to reviewer
only, or Do Nothing.

1.2 Requirements

* Apache Webserver 1.3.x (or any other webserver, that supports
PHP) (http://www.apache.org/)

* MySQL Server 3.22+ (http://www.mysql.com/)

* PHP 4+ compiled with MySQL-Support (http://www.php.net/)

* Linux
